One Missed Call- A Japanese horror remake, much like The Grudge and The Ring. Basically this film was about teenage kids getting voicemails that are an eerie prelude to their death. This film could not really keep me interested for too long. I mean the whole idea with the cell phones and voicemails really didn't get to me. But then again its not the worst horror movie, thats for sure. If you liked the Japanese versions, you should probably watch this film. If not, then you should probably wait to go to the theaters.

5/10

I'm Not There- a film about Bob Dylan and stories of his lifetime. The film is played by different actors who represent a part of his lifetime. This film was good because it had both Christian Bale and Heath Ledger (Dark Knight cast!!). Crazy thing is even Cate Blanchett plays a man in this film, and boy she plays a male well. Not only that but you have Richard Gere and Ben Whilslow (lead actor from Perfume: The Story of a Murderer). This film is pretty different because of the different actors, kind of reminded me of Crash. From all that play the lead role I would have to say Heath Ledger did it the best. Interesting film, catch it if you can.

7/10
